Photo Adaptive Learning Algorithms

Adaptive Learning Algorithms for Math Education

Adaptive learning algorithms are computational methods designed to personalize the educational experience of a student by dynamically adjusting the content, pace, and instructional strategies based on their performance and learning behavior. In mathematics education, these algorithms offer a powerful tool to address the diverse needs and learning trajectories of students, moving beyond a one-size-fits-all approach. Think of it like a skilled tutor who observes your every move on a mathematical journey, offering precisely the right guidance at the right moment, whether it’s a gentle nudge or a more significant redirection.

Adaptive learning in mathematics is not a monolithic entity; it is built upon several core principles and technologies. The algorithms themselves are the engines of adaptation, processing a constant stream of data about student interaction to inform subsequent learning pathways.

Data Collection and Analysis

The efficacy of any adaptive learning system hinges on the quality and quantity of data collected. This data serves as the raw material from which the system gleans insights into a student’s understanding.

Types of Student Data

  • Performance Data: This is the most direct measure of a student’s comprehension. It includes scores on quizzes, tests, and individual problem-solving attempts. Patterns in correct and incorrect answers, the types of errors made, and the speed of completion all contribute to this data. For instance, consistently missing problems involving fractions might signal a foundational weakness that needs reinforcement.
  • Interaction Data: Beyond simply getting an answer right or wrong, how a student interacts with the learning material is equally informative. This includes time spent on specific problems or modules, the number of attempts made, the use of hints or resources, navigation patterns within the platform, and even keystroke dynamics. A student repeatedly retrying a geometry proof might indicate confusion with a particular step or theorem.
  • Affective Data (Emerging): While more challenging to capture consistently, some systems are beginning to incorporate indicators of student affect, such as frustration levels (inferred from extended incorrect attempts or abandonment of problems) or engagement (measured by time on task and active participation). This area is still a frontier, but the potential to identify demotivation early is significant.

Feature Engineering for Learning Models

Raw data must be transformed into meaningful features that adaptive algorithms can process. This involves extracting relevant characteristics from the collected data.

  • Knowledge Tracing: This is a core technique that models a student’s evolving mastery of specific skills or concepts over time. Models like Bayesian Knowledge Tracing (BKT) or Deep Knowledge Tracing (DKT) estimate the probability that a student knows a particular skill based on their past performance. Each correct answer strengthens the estimated probability of knowing a skill, while incorrect answers weaken it.
  • Skill Mapping and Dependencies: Mathematics is a hierarchical subject. Understanding algebra often requires proficiency in arithmetic; calculus builds upon algebra. Adaptive systems map these dependencies, ensuring that prerequisite skills are solidified before moving to more complex topics. This forms a knowledge graph, a map of mathematical concepts and their interrelationships.
  • Learning Style Proxies: While not definitively definitive, certain interaction patterns can act as proxies for learning preferences. For example, a student who consistently accesses video explanations before attempting problems might benefit from more visual or auditory instruction.

Algorithmic Approaches

The “intelligence” of adaptive learning lies in the algorithms that process the data and make decisions. These can range from relatively simple rule-based systems to complex machine learning models.

Rule-Based Systems

These systems operate on predefined rules and logical conditions. They are often transparent and easier to understand.

  • Example: A rule might state: “If a student answers three consecutive problems on quadratic equations incorrectly, provide an immediate tutorial on factoring.”
  • Pros: Predictable, easy to debug, and can be effective for straightforward mastery goals.
  • Cons: Can be rigid and may not capture nuanced learning behaviors. The number of rules can become unwieldy as the system grows in complexity.

Machine Learning Models

More sophisticated adaptive systems employ machine learning techniques to learn from data and make predictions about optimal learning paths.

  • Classification and Regression: Algorithms can be trained to classify a student’s current mastery level of a skill or to predict the likelihood of success on a future problem.
  • Reinforcement Learning: This is a particularly promising area. The algorithm learns through trial and error, receiving “rewards” for guiding the student to successful learning outcomes and “penalties” for ineffective interventions. The system iteratively refines its strategy to maximize student learning.
  • Clustering and User Modeling: Algorithms can group students with similar learning patterns or difficulties, allowing for more targeted interventions. By understanding the archetypal struggles of various student profiles, the system can proactively offer support.

Adaptive learning algorithms are revolutionizing math education by personalizing the learning experience for each student, allowing them to progress at their own pace and focus on areas where they need improvement. For further insights into how technology is shaping educational practices, you may find this related article interesting: Instagram Adds a Dedicated Spot for Your Pronouns. This article discusses the broader implications of technology in enhancing user experience and fostering inclusivity, which parallels the goals of adaptive learning in education.

Adaptive Strategies in Mathematics Education

The core function of adaptive learning algorithms is to implement various strategies that tailor the learning experience. These strategies are the instruments used to guide the student’s progress.

Personalized Content Sequencing

One of the most fundamental adaptive strategies is altering the order in which concepts are presented.

Branching and Scaffolding

  • Branching: When a student struggles with a concept, the system can “branch off” to provide remedial materials or simpler practice problems. Conversely, if a student demonstrates rapid mastery, they can be accelerated to more advanced topics. This is akin to a river encountering a waterfall; some currents are diverted to safer, gentler channels, while others are directed towards more challenging rapids.
  • Scaffolding: This involves providing temporary support structures that are gradually removed as the student gains independence. In math, this could mean offering step-by-step guidance on a complex problem initially, then reducing the number of prompts or hints as the student progresses.

Customized Pacing

The speed at which new material is introduced is adjusted based on individual student progress.

  • Accelerated Learning: For students who grasp concepts quickly, the system can move at a faster pace, preventing boredom and ensuring continued engagement.
  • Remedial Support: Students who require more time to master a topic will receive additional practice and instruction without being rushed to the next unit. This ensures a solid foundation before building further.

Dynamic Assessment and Feedback

Adaptive systems continuously assess student understanding and provide feedback tailored to their specific needs.

Formative Assessment Integration

  • Continuous Monitoring: Assessment is not limited to summative tests. Adaptive platforms embed formative assessments throughout the learning process, providing real-time insights into student comprehension.
  • Targeted Feedback: Instead of generic remarks, feedback is specific to the student’s errors. If a student consistently misapplies a formula in solving a system of equations, the feedback will address that specific error. This is like a coach pointing out the precise flaw in your golf swing, rather than just saying “swing better.”

Intelligent Hinting Systems

When a student gets stuck, the system can offer hints that guide them towards the solution without giving it away.

  • Progressive Hints: Hints can be designed to become progressively more direct, starting with a general suggestion and becoming more specific if the student continues to struggle.
  • Error-Specific Hints: Some systems analyze the student’s incorrect steps to provide hints that address the root cause of the error. For example, if a student forgets to carry over a value in an addition problem, the hint will focus on that specific oversight.

Adaptive learning algorithms have gained significant attention in the field of math education, as they tailor instructional content to meet the unique needs of each student. This personalized approach not only enhances engagement but also improves learning outcomes by addressing individual strengths and weaknesses. For those interested in exploring tools that can further support educational initiatives, a related article discusses the best software to create training videos, which can complement adaptive learning strategies effectively. You can read more about it in this insightful piece on best software to create training videos.

Adaptive Problem Generation

The nature and difficulty of practice problems can be dynamically adjusted.

Difficulty Adjustment

  • Adaptive Practice Sets: Practice problems are not static. The system can generate new problems that match the student’s current skill level, increasing in difficulty as their proficiency grows.
  • Targeted Practice: If a student is weak in a particular area, the system can generate a higher volume of practice problems focusing on that specific skill, drilling it until mastery is achieved.

Problem Variation

  • Conceptual Variation: Problems can be presented with different contextualizations or numbers to ensure students understand the underlying mathematical concepts rather than just memorizing procedural steps.
  • Algorithmic Generation: Advanced systems can generate novel problems using algorithmic approaches, presenting an effectively infinite supply of practice material.

Impact and Applications in Mathematics Education

Adaptive Learning Algorithms

The integration of adaptive learning algorithms in mathematics education holds significant promise for improving student outcomes and addressing systemic challenges.

Improving Student Learning Outcomes

The primary goal of adaptive learning is to enhance student comprehension and retention.

Addressing Learning Gaps

  • Early Identification and Intervention: Adaptive systems can detect when a student is falling behind much sooner than traditional methods, allowing for timely interventions. This prevents small misunderstandings from snowballing into significant learning gaps.
  • Remediation Pathways: For students struggling with prerequisite skills, adaptive platforms can seamlessly route them to targeted remedial modules, ensuring they build a strong foundation before proceeding.

Fostering Deeper Understanding

  • Conceptual Mastery: By focusing on individual needs, adaptive learning can move beyond rote memorization to promote a deeper, more conceptual understanding of mathematical principles.
  • Engagement and Motivation: Personalized learning experiences can boost student engagement and motivation by providing challenges that are neither too easy nor too difficult, fostering a sense of accomplishment.

Supporting Diverse Learners

Adaptive algorithms are particularly well-suited to accommodate the varied needs within a classroom.

Differentiated Instruction at Scale

  • Individualized Support: Adaptive systems enable educators to provide individualized support to each student, a feat often impossible in traditional classroom settings.
  • Accommodating Different Learning Styles: While not a direct diagnosis, adaptive responses can implicitly cater to different learning preferences by offering varied modalities of instruction and practice.

Special Education and Gifted Students

  • Tailored Interventions for Special Needs: Students with learning disabilities can receive highly structured and supportive learning pathways, focusing on breaking down complex concepts into manageable steps.
  • Enrichment for Gifted Students: Advanced learners can be challenged with more complex problems and accelerated content, preventing disengagement due to lack of stimulation.

Role of the Educator

It is crucial to understand that adaptive learning algorithms are tools to augment, not replace, the role of the educator.

Data-Driven Insights for Teachers

  • Informed Instruction: Adaptive platforms provide teachers with rich data analytics on student progress, allowing them to identify students who need extra help or who are ready for advanced challenges. This data acts as a powerful diagnostic tool.
  • Targeted Interventions: Armed with this information, educators can conduct more effective one-on-one or small-group interventions, focusing their efforts where they are most needed.

Facilitating Personalized Learning

  • Focus on Higher-Order Thinking: By automating much of the remediation and practice work, adaptive systems free up teacher time to focus on facilitating higher-order thinking skills, problem-solving, and collaborative activities.
  • Curriculum Design and Refinement: Data from adaptive platforms can also inform curriculum design and refinement, highlighting areas where the curriculum itself might be unclear or where common misconceptions arise.

Challenges and Future Directions

Photo Adaptive Learning Algorithms

Despite the significant promise, the widespread adoption and effectiveness of adaptive learning algorithms in mathematics face several challenges and are poised for further evolution.

Implementation and Technical Hurdles

Bringing adaptive learning into everyday classrooms is not without its complexities.

Cost and Accessibility

  • Investment Requirements: Developing and implementing robust adaptive learning platforms can be expensive, creating potential barriers to adoption for under-resourced schools.
  • Digital Divide: Ensuring equitable access to the necessary technology and internet connectivity for all students remains a critical concern.

Data Privacy and Security

  • Student Data Protection: The collection of sensitive student performance data raises important privacy and security considerations. Robust measures must be in place to protect this information.
  • Algorithmic Bias: Ensuring that the algorithms do not perpetuate or introduce biases based on socioeconomic background, gender, or other factors is an ongoing area of research and development.

Teacher Training and Professional Development

  • Algorithmic Literacy: Educators need adequate training and professional development to effectively understand and utilize the data and features provided by adaptive learning systems. They need to be fluent in reading the language of the algorithms.
  • Rethinking Pedagogy: Integrating adaptive learning effectively requires a shift in pedagogical approaches, moving from direct instruction to a more facilitative and data-informed role.

Advancements in Algorithmic Sophistication

The algorithms themselves are continuously being refined to become more intelligent and responsive.

Incorporating Affective and Cognitive States

  • Real-time Affective Computing: Future systems may more accurately detect and respond to student frustration, engagement, and cognitive load, leading to more nuanced interventions. Imagine an algorithm that senses your mounting frustration with a problem and offers a brief, calming explanation before you give up.
  • Metacognitive Skill Development: Algorithms could be designed to help students develop metacognitive skills, such as self-monitoring and strategy selection, by prompting them to reflect on their learning process.

Enhanced Personalization and Interoperability

  • Multi-modal Learning: Integrating adaptive learning with other educational technologies, such as virtual reality or gamified learning environments, can create richer and more engaging experiences.
  • AI-Powered Tutors and Assistants: The development of more sophisticated AI tutors that can engage in natural language dialogue with students and provide highly personalized explanations is a key future direction.

Ethical Considerations and Responsible Use

As adaptive learning becomes more powerful, ethical considerations become increasingly important.

Transparency and Explainability

  • Understanding “Why”: While complex algorithms can be effective, it is important to strive for transparency. Students, teachers, and parents should ideally have some understanding of why certain recommendations are made. This demystifies the “black box.”
  • Avoiding Over-Reliance: It is crucial to avoid an over-reliance on algorithms that could stifle creativity or independent problem-solving. The goal is to empower, not to dictate.

The Human Element in Education

  • Maintaining Social Interaction: Adaptive learning should complement, not diminish, the vital social and collaborative aspects of education. Peer learning and teacher-student interaction remain indispensable.
  • Teacher as Navigator: The educator remains the ultimate navigator of the learning journey, using adaptive tools as their compass and chart.

The journey of adaptive learning algorithms in mathematics education is far from over. As these technologies mature and our understanding of learning deepens, they will undoubtedly play an increasingly significant role in shaping how mathematics is taught and learned, striving to unlock the full potential of every student.

FAQs

What are adaptive learning algorithms in math education?

Adaptive learning algorithms are computer-based systems that adjust the difficulty and type of math problems presented to students based on their individual performance and learning pace. These algorithms analyze student responses in real-time to provide personalized learning experiences.

How do adaptive learning algorithms benefit students in math education?

They help by identifying each student’s strengths and weaknesses, offering customized practice problems, and providing immediate feedback. This personalized approach can improve understanding, increase engagement, and accelerate learning progress in math.

What types of data do adaptive learning algorithms use to personalize math instruction?

These algorithms typically use data such as student answers, response times, error patterns, and progress over time. This information helps the system determine the student’s current skill level and adapt the content accordingly.

Are adaptive learning algorithms effective for all grade levels in math education?

Yes, adaptive learning algorithms can be designed for various grade levels, from elementary to higher education. They can be tailored to suit different curricula and learning objectives, making them versatile tools across educational stages.

What challenges exist in implementing adaptive learning algorithms in math education?

Challenges include ensuring data privacy, integrating with existing educational systems, maintaining algorithm accuracy, and addressing the digital divide that may limit access for some students. Additionally, educators need training to effectively use these technologies in the classroom.

Tags: No tags